Output 8ddde6b23401ea40086976d26fc2235acd5a82a417d825e2e3e1ec68f45e7fbe:10

value
24930856
script pubkey
OP_0 OP_PUSHBYTES_32 cd68bb9f19126b75971aba1fab7c2ef4f78c51b4e48b9772709fbe922d7ccf04
address
bc1qe45th8cezf4ht9c6hg06klpw7nmcc5d5uj9ewunsn7lfyttueuzqe8g5we
transaction
8ddde6b23401ea40086976d26fc2235acd5a82a417d825e2e3e1ec68f45e7fbe
spent
true